IBM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2022 in Review

2,375 of the 5,936 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in IBM (IBM) for Q2 2022, worth a combined $71.7B — up 10% from $65.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 181 funds opened new IBM positions and 114 closed out — a net gain of 67 holders — while 1,141 added to existing stakes and 739 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Morgan Stanley, adding an estimated $498M. The largest seller was Aaron Wealth Advisors, cutting an estimated $450M.
